Man Wanted For Knocking Out Woman in Woodbridge: Police

Jorge de la Fuente, 25, punched a family member and then knocked her out with a blunt object, according to Prince William County Police.

WOODBRIDGE, VA — A man is wanted for knocking out a female member with a blunt object Saturday afternoon in the 14700 block of Arizona Avenue, according to Prince William County Police.

Jorge de la Fuente, 25, of the above address, is described as Hispanic, 5-11, 150 pounds with a medium build, brown eyes and black hair.

He's wanted for malicious wounding.

Around 1 p.m., police responded to a local hospital and the victim, 24, said she and de la Fuente got into an argument earlier in the day that turned violent when he punched her in the face and then knocked her unconscious with a blow to the head.

The victim had serious injuries that weren't life threatening.
